Choosing a calendar app for your Windows laptop involves careful consideration of user interface design, as a well-crafted UI can make a significant difference in your daily productivity. A well-designed interface enhances usability, providing intuitive navigation that reduces the learning curve for new users and boosts overall satisfaction.
Look for consistent visual elements, like color schemes and typography, which create a cohesive user experience. This consistency makes it easier for you to identify functions and features quickly, so you can focus on your tasks without getting bogged down. Responsive design is another key factor; verify the app functions seamlessly across different screen sizes and resolutions, catering to various Windows laptop models.
Don't overlook accessibility features, such as keyboard shortcuts and screen reader compatibility. These elements can greatly improve the experience for users with disabilities, making the app more inclusive. Finally, consider the availability of customizable layouts and themes. Tailoring the UI to your preferences enhances engagement and fosters a personal connection to the application, which can keep you motivated and organized.
Seamless integration with other apps can elevate your calendar experience on Windows laptops. When choosing a calendar app, prioritize its ability to sync with essential productivity tools like email clients, task managers, and note-taking apps. This guarantees you can manage your events and tasks efficiently without switching between multiple platforms.
Look for applications that support popular services like Google Calendar, Microsoft Outlook, and Apple Calendar. This way, you can access your schedule across devices, keeping everything up to date. Additionally, consider integration with communication tools like Slack or Microsoft Teams, allowing you to schedule meetings and receive updates directly from your messaging app.
If you work with project management software such as Trello or Asana, check for compatibility. This integration helps you manage deadlines and track project timelines more effectively. Finally, evaluate whether the calendar app offers API access or plugins for custom integrations. This feature allows you to connect with niche tools tailored to your specific professional needs or personal preferences. By focusing on these integration capabilities, you can enhance your productivity and streamline your workflow considerably.

Choosing the right calendar app for your Windows laptop often hinges on its ability to synchronize across devices. You want real-time updates for your events, reminders, and tasks, which are vital for effective schedule management. Look for apps that support multiple platforms, so you can seamlessly access your calendar on smartphones, tablets, and web browsers in addition to your laptop.
Reliable internet connectivity is key for effective synchronization. Verify that the app can function offline and sync your data once you're back online. This feature guarantees you won't miss important updates, even when you're not connected to the internet.
Another consideration is selective synchronization. Check if the app allows you to choose which calendars to sync, helping you avoid clutter and maintain focus on what truly matters.
Lastly, consider calendar apps that integrate with other productivity tools. This can enhance your synchronization capabilities, providing a more unified workflow across all your devices. A well-integrated calendar app not only keeps you organized but also boosts your productivity as you navigate through various platforms.
Customizing notifications and reminders is essential for staying on top of your schedule with a calendar app on your Windows laptop. Look for apps that let you set customizable notifications for specific events, allowing you to choose lead times that work best for you—whether that's minutes, hours, or days in advance.
Consider apps that support multiple notification methods. Desktop alerts, email reminders, and mobile push notifications guarantee you receive timely reminders across all your devices. This flexibility can keep you organized, even when you're on the go.
Recurring reminders are another key feature to check for. You don't want to input the same event repeatedly, so having an app that automatically reminds you about regular commitments can save you time and hassle.
Additionally, evaluate if the app provides a snooze functionality for reminders. This lets you postpone notifications briefly, which is perfect for those moments when you're busy but still need to be alerted later.
Lastly, integration with other productivity tools can enhance your experience by consolidating reminders across various platforms and applications, helping you stay organized and productive.
